Letter from the editor

The Quill Awards were founded in 2007 as a way to promote high-quality work and member contributions within the Writing.com community. Here we are sixteen years later and the celebrations continue as we strive to honor the founding principles.

A few 2022 Statistics:
*Bulleto* Quills were awarded in over 40 categories and over 60 separate genres!
*Bulleto* Exclusive Quill Awards include merit badges, ribbons, and plaques.
*Bulleto* Every registered author is eligible to nominate and/or win.

Making a Nomination:
*Bulleto* Any registered WdC member may nominate another for a Quill Award.
*Bulleto* You cannot nominate yourself.
*Bulleto* Nominations are made in secret and nominators are never revealed.

*Quill* Items nominated for Writing Awards must be written in the current year; January 1 - December 31.

*Quill* Items nominated for Community Awards must either be created within the current award year or reasonably active.

*Quill* Nominators agree to keep their nominations secret. Not just for the current award year, but for all times.

*Quill* Members must not lobby, barter, or trade for their items to be nominated.

Donations and Sponsorships:
*Bulleto* The Quills are 100% funded through the support of the WdC Community.
*Bulleto* For more information, please see "Quill Donors & Sponsors.

Announcement of Finalists & Winners:
*Bulleto* Ballots close on December 31. Judging begins in January.
*Bulleto* Winners are selected by the Judging Committee which are WdC members.
*Bulleto* Genre voting is open to the general WdC population.
*Bulleto* Finalists and Winners are announced by the end of March.

 


The Quill Awards is a community effort in so many ways and a wonderful celebration of Writing.com as a whole.

Former QuillMasters include:
2007 - 2015: Andrew
2015 - 2022: Elle - on hiatus (assisted by Kit of House Lannister and Jaeyne of the Free Fab Five )
2022 - 2022: Jaeyne of the Free Fab Five (assisted by Jaeff | KBtW of the Free Folk and Brooklyn )
2022 - present: Lilith of House Martell (assisted by Jaeff | KBtW of the Free Folk and Jaeyne of the Free Fab Five )

Other helpers include WdC members who donate their time to assist with judging and other administrative duties.
